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44 773 6872468 0554223 70
2467837 35
2467837 35
310 03181963703 425
All about undefined
Interested in learning more?
2467837 35
310 03181963703 425
See more
6629823 786626
16449569 983986 60066 04
See more
87923139059 00339091 61147
55 99 16 7941250 95512064201
See more